description Product Description

N-Butylscopolammonium Bromide is primarily used as an antispasmodic agent in medical settings. It is commonly administered to relieve smooth muscle spasms in the gastrointestinal tract, biliary tract, and urinary tract. This makes it effective in treating conditions such as irritable bowel syndrome, renal colic, and biliary colic. It is often used in conjunction with analgesics to enhance pain relief during procedures like endoscopy or surgery. Additionally, it is employed in veterinary medicine to manage similar conditions in animals. Its ability to reduce spasms without significantly affecting heart rate or blood pressure makes it a preferred choice in various clinical scenarios.
